Kamerlengo Castle

Kamerlengo Castle is more about what you see from the inside than the outside. It may not be filled with lavish chambers or elaborate dungeons, but the views of Trogir from the castle ramparts take some beating. In the foreground is the Old Town site, with its stately spires poking above the rooftops, as the glassy Adriatic Sea stretches off towards distant mountains.
